MUSCAT : As part of the Salalah Tour 2025, the Directorate of Relations and Security Information at the Royal Oman Police has announced that traffic will be disrupted on key routes across Dhofar on September 7. The first stage of the prestigious cycling event will commence at 9:00 AM, starting from Ain Razat.
The route for Stage One includes major intersections and landmarks: cyclists will proceed from Ain Razat to Al-Mamorah Roundabout, then move through Humran and Mirbat roundabouts before reaching Damar Bridge. From there, the route will continue past the Gravity Point, onward to Tawiatir, across Darbat Waterfalls Bridge, and conclude at the scenic Khor Rori.
The police have urged motorists to plan alternative routes and avoid affected roads during race hours. Authorities confirmed that roads will reopen immediately after each group of cyclists has passed.
